Crispy Cheesy Chicken Quesadilla Bake

Description

A delicious and simple quesadilla bake featuring layers of chicken, gooey cheese, and tortillas, perfect for family dinners.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 cups (300g) cooked shredded chicken (rotisserie chicken recommended)
  • 6 medium flour tortillas (about 8-inch diameter)
  • 2 cups (200g) shredded cheese (mix of mozzarella and sharp cheddar)
  • 1/2 cup (75g) finely diced green bell pepper (optional)
  • 1/4 cup (40g) sweet corn kernels (frozen or canned, drained)
  • 1/2 cup (120ml) sour cream
  • 1 tablespoon Mexican seasoning (blend of ch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, paprika)
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il (for brushing tortilla edges)
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Combine shredded chicken, diced green bell pepper, sweet corn, sour cream, Mexican seasoning, salt, and pepper in a medium bowl.
  3. Brush the bottom and sides of a 9×13 inch baking dish with olive oil.
  4. Place one tortilla on the bottom of the dish, pressing gently to fit.
  5. Spread one-third of the chicken mixture evenly over the tortilla.
  6. Sprinkle about 2/3 cup (65g) shredded cheese over the chicken layer.
  7. Repeat the layering with another tortilla, chicken mixture, and cheese two more times.
  8. Top with the final tortilla and brush generously with olive oil.
  9. Bake uncovered for 20-25 minutes until the top is golden brown and crispy.
  10. Remove from oven and let cool for 5 minutes.
  11. Cut into 9 squares and serve warm.

Notes

Feel free to add extra vegetables or make it spicier with diced jalapeños. Store leftovers in an airtight container for up to 3 days.
